Establish the Mood
Choosing the right color palette for oil paintings can considerably influence the state of mind of a space. Warm hues, such as reds and oranges, have a tendency to create a welcoming and energised atmosphere, making them ideal for social areas like living rooms. On the other hand, trendy tones, such as greens and blues, promote tranquility and relaxation, ideal for rooms or reviewing nooks. Neutral colors, including browns and grays, can use an innovative background, enabling other elements to beam. In addition, thinking about the emotional effect of certain shades is necessary; for circumstances, yellow can stimulate joy, while darker shades can infuse a feeling of dramatization. Inevitably, selecting a shade scheme that straightens with the wanted atmosphere will certainly improve the overall decoration and personal expression within the home.
Consider Illumination Consequences
The influence of lights on the understanding of oil paints can not be forgotten when curating a home style system. All-natural light, as an example, can considerably alter the tones and structures of an artwork, enhancing its vibrancy or muting its tones. In comparison, man-made illumination can produce darkness or highlights that might either match or detract from the painting's general influence. Consequently, home owners must consider the strength and sort of light in a space when picking oil paintings. Cozy illumination can enhance earthy color combinations, while cooler lighting may fit much more vibrant, contemporary art. Eventually, comprehending how different lighting impacts color assumption is important in picking the best oil paints that integrate with an area's ambiance and aesthetic objectives.

Room Performance Consideration
Just how can area performance affect the choice of oil paints? The purpose of a space plays an essential role in determining the appropriate theme or subject for oil paintings. In a serene bedroom, abstract items or soothing landscapes can evoke harmony and relaxation. Conversely, in a lively living area, dynamic and dynamic art work may boost the energised atmosphere. Dining areas can benefit from food-related or still-life paintings, which can promote discussion and hunger. Furthermore, the choice of art work must line up with the tasks taking place in the room; for instance, motivational pieces in a home workplace can influence performance. Eventually, selecting paintings that reverberate with the room's feature ensures an unified and welcoming environment.

Finding the Perfect Positioning
Where in a home can oil paints best improve the general aesthetic? Placement is check here substantial for making the most of the impact of oil paints. In living rooms, big items can work as prime focus above fireplaces or sofas, drawing interest and triggering discussion. Entryways and hallways gain from smaller, organized jobs, creating an inviting ambience. In rooms, softer, serene landscapes or abstracts can promote relaxation when hung above the bed. Dining areas can feature dynamic pieces that promote cravings and discussion. It's important to take into account illumination; natural light can alter the paint's look, so setting artworks where they obtain proper illumination. Eventually, thoughtful positioning can raise the state of mind and cohesiveness of a room, making the art work a basic component of the home's decor.

How Do I Keep and Take Care Of Oil Paintings?
Maintaining and caring for oil paintings entails keeping them in a secure atmosphere, staying clear of direct sunlight, dusting carefully with a soft towel, and sometimes speaking with a specialist conservator for cleaning or reconstruction requirements.
Can Oil Paintings Be Hung in Humid Locations?
Oil paintings can be hung in moist areas, however care is advised. Excess humidity might trigger paint to wear away or canvas to warp. Correct air flow and climate control can help alleviate prospective damages over time.
